М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
Infinity167
Infinity167
08.07.2020 03:28 •  Информатика

Даны два числа a,b,c.определить существует ли треугольник с такими сторонами

👇
Ответ:
миша1127
миша1127
08.07.2020
Программа для паскаля
program treug;
var a,b,c: integer;
begin
write (' Введите длины сторон ');
readln (a,b,c);
if (a < b+c) and (b < a+c) and (c < a+b) then
writeln (' Треугольник существует')
else writeln (' Треугольник не существует ');
end.
4,8(77 оценок)
Открыть все ответы
Ответ:
AbdiashimN
AbdiashimN
08.07.2020

ответ: Python (найчастіше вживане прочитання — «Па́йтон», запозичено назву[7] з британського шоу Монті Пайтон) — інтерпретована об'єктно-орієнтована мова програмування високого рівня зі строгою динамічною типізацією.[8] Розроблена в 1990 році Гвідо ван Россумом. Структури даних високого рівня разом із динамічною семантикою та динамічним зв'язуванням роблять її привабливою для швидкої розробки програм, а також як засіб поєднування наявних компонентів. Python підтримує модулі та пакети модулів, що сприяє модульності та повторному використанню коду. Інтерпретатор Python та стандартні бібліотеки доступні як у скомпільованій, так і у вихідній формі на всіх основних платформах. В мові програмування Python підтримується кілька парадигм програмування, зокрема: об'єктно-орієнтована, процедурна, функціональна та аспектно-орієнтована.

Объяснение:

4,4(47 оценок)
Ответ:
danil123456789102
danil123456789102
08.07.2020
# # Код на ruby 2.2.3p173
def LineUpArraySize(num)
    cur_size = 4
    while num > cur_size
        cur_size = 2 * cur_size + 8
    end
    cur_size = 2 * cur_size + 8
end

def getSpiralNeighbours(num)
    a = []
    a[0] = [0, 0]
    a[1] = [-1, 1]
    moves = [[1, 0], [0, -1], [-1, 0], [0, 1]]
    move_direction = 0
    side_size = 2
    cur_size = 1
    cycle = 1
    mode_direction = 0
    for i in 2..LineUpArraySize(num)
        new_num = Array.new(2)
        new_num[0] = a.last[0] + moves[move_direction][0]
        new_num[1] = a.last[1] + moves[move_direction][1]
        a[i] = new_num
        # p new_num
        cur_size += 1

        if cur_size == side_size
            cur_size = 1
            move_direction = (move_direction + 1) % 4
            side_size += 1 if move_direction % 2 == 0
            cycle += 1 if move_direction == 0
        end
    end

    a.each_with_index do |i,x|
        p [x, i] if (i[0]-a[num][0]).abs <= 1 and  (i[1]-a[num][1]).abs <= 1
    end
end

getSpiralNeighbours(1090)

Вывод (числа и условные координаты)
[962, [15, 16]]
[1089, [15, 17]]
[1090, [16, 17]]
[1091, [16, 16]]
[1224, [15, 18]]
[1225, [16, 18]]
[1226, [17, 18]]
[1227, [17, 17]]
[1228, [17, 16]]
4,5(34 оценок)
Это интересно:
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